Russian Agriculture Ministry distributes quota on grain exports among 203 companies

MOSCOW. Feb 8 (Interfax) - Russia's Agriculture Ministry has distributed the quota on grain exports among 203 companies, according to the ministry's order posted on the Telegram channel of the Grain Exporters Union.

The quota enters into effect on February 15 this year, and it is distributed traditionally, granting the leading exporters the largest share. Consequently, RIF Trading House's quota is 4.909 million tonnes, Grain Gates LLC's is 3.242 million tonnes, Aston's is 2.774 million tonnes, and Viterra Rus LLC's is 2.114 million tonnes. OZK Trading, a subsidiary of United Grain Company, has a quota of 1.1 million tonnes.

As reported, the quota is 25.5 million tonnes, of which 500,000 tonnes are for the country's Far East regions.

The quota is valid until June 30, 2023, inclusive.
